The submitter has given permission to the USGenWeb Archives to store the file permanently for free access. http://www.usgwarchives.net ********************************************************************************* Transcribed and formatted for use in USGenWeb Archives by: Heidi@Oregontrail.net ********************************************************************************* Newspaper; The Weston Leader Weston, Umatilla County, Oregon Vaughn, Mary Minerva The Weston Ledger Friday, December 17, 1920 Mrs. Mary Minerva Vaughn Suffering a second paralytic stroke, Tuesday, at her home in this city, Mrs. Mary Minerva Vaughn lingered until Wednesday afternoon, when relieved of further suffering. She had suffered a slight stroke some months ago, but recovered to the extent that she was able to up and around the house. Mrs. Mea Russell, daughter of the late Mrs. Vaughn, is in the city from her home at Condon.
